    I have just started programming in IDL. Before, I have written a tool in Java (using Java3D) that links an image to a 3D plot, representing feature space. Pixels are visualized as small spheres in the 3D plot and a user can rotate the plot and interactively select these small spheres. I was wondering whether thousands of small spheres can be plotted in a 3D IDL plot and whether this can be done fast and efficiently. My second question relates to interaction and selection in 3D in IDL, ie does IDL allow interactive selections of 3D objects? Thanks and regards, Arko
